Knowing the House Edge
How the House Edge Works in Roulette
The Math of the Casino’s Edge
Chance and math odds set up the house edge in roulette.
In European roulette, with 37 numbers (0-36), true odds of hitting one number are 36 to 1, but wins pay 35 to 1. This means a 2.7% house edge (1/37), making sure casinos win over time.
Comparing American and European Roulette
American roulette adds a zero (00), up to 38 numbers but still pays 35 to 1.
This change raises the house edge to 5.26% (2/38), a big jump in possible losses vs. European style. For a $100 bet on one number, European roulette means you lose about $2.70 each go, but American roulette bites $5.26.
How Even-Money Bets Work with the House Edge
Even-money bets like red/black or odd/even still face the house edge.
In European roulette, you might win 18 times and lose 19 times out of 37 spins. The zero stops all even-money bets, keeping up the 2.7% house edge.
For best odds, go for European roulette whenever you can, as it gives better chances for all bet types.

Picking the Best Table
Choosing the Best Roulette Table: Top Tips
Basic Tips for Choosing a Table
Matching money to table is important when picking your roulette table.
Have at least 50 times the table’s minimum bet for enough play room.
If you have $500, look for tables with $5-10 minimum bets to keep playing for longer.
Types of Wheels and House Edge
European single-zero wheels are best with a low 2.7% house edge, giving you better win chances.
Stay away from American double-zero wheels when you can, as the 5.26% house edge cuts down your chance to win a lot. This huge gap in odds should guide your choice of tables.
Pace of the Game and Specific Rules
Table speed affects how long your money lasts. Choose tables with 35-40 spins per hour rather than faster tables doing 60 spins per hour.
Search for tables with en prison or la partage rules with even-money bets, dropping the house edge to a lovely 1.35%.

Top Betting Systems That Work
Tested Roulette Bet Strategies
Betting systems mix smart wagering moves with tight money control to up your chance to win while managing risks.
The Martingale system is a basic way, doubling bets after losses. This needs a big money pile and careful watch on table max bets.
Betting Steps That Work

The Fibonacci series is based on math (1,1,2,3,5,8…) and brings a slower bet rise compared to more bold systems.
This planned way helps save your cash while still letting you bounce back during tough times.
Handling Risks Smartly
The Paroli system grows bets after wins not losses. This plan cuts risk when losing and uses winning streaks well.
